Learn to weld. Here’s 3 Reasons I Don’t Recommend TIG Welding For Beginners. It’s slow: TIG welding produces the most beautiful welds of all the welding processes, but it’s slow and cumbersome. It take both hands, and 1 foot: When you TIG weld you have to hold the torch with one hand, dip the rod with the other hand, and control the voltage with a ...

Welding can be a complicated self-taught trade, so an effective way to gain experience is through a certificate or …Some of the most commonly used welding electrodes include 7018, 7024, 7014, 6013, 6012, 6011 and 6010. If you are welding with mild steel, then you can utilize any E70 or E60 stick electrode. This is the lens through which the welder views the world, and investing in a decent welding helmet is critical.The welding joints are by far the most difficult part about learning to weld, but with a little practice you’ll be on your way. If you can successfully weld a t-joint, butt joint, filet joint, corner joint, and lap joint then you can weld anything you want.
